How Much Does Bethel Seminary - San Diego Cost?
The student loan default rate at Bethel Seminary - San Diego is 2.4%. This is significantly lower than the national default rate of 10.1%, which is a good sign that you'll be able to pay back your student loans.

How Much Money Do Bethel Seminary - San Diego Graduates Make?
Although some majors pay more than others, students who graduate from Bethel Seminary - San Diego with a bachelor's degree go on to jobs where they make an average salary of $47,300 in their early years. That's great news for Bethel Seminary - San Diego students since it is 19% more than the average college graduate's salary of $39,802 per year.

Location of Bethel Seminary - San Diego
Bethel Seminary - San Diego is a private not-for-profit institution situated in San Diego, California. Online learning options are becoming more and more popular at American colleges and universities. Online classes are great for students who have busy schedules or for those who just want to study on their own time.
In 2017-2018, 40 students took at least one online class at Bethel Seminary - San Diego. This is a decrease from the 54 students who took online classes the previous year.
Year | Took at Least One Online Class | Took All Classes Online |
---|---|---|
2017-2018 | 40 | 18 |
2016-2017 | 54 | 20 |
2015-2016 | 28 | 5 |
2014-2015 | 19 | 1 |
2013-2014 | 24 | 4 |
